applaudverbshow approval by clapping.
praise or approve of.
Origin
C15: from L.applaudere, fromad-'to' +plaudere'to clap', reinforced by Fr.applaudir.
Thesaurusapplaudverb
1the audience applauded: CLAP, give a standing ovation, put one's hands together; show one's appreciation;informalgive someone a big hand.
2police have applauded the decision: PRAISE, commend, acclaim, salute, welcome, celebrate, express admiration for, express approval of, look on with favour, approve of, sing the praises of, pay tribute to, speak highly of, take one's hat off to, express respect for.
Oppositesboo, criticize.
